博客 多模态大模型的核心技术与实现方法解析

多模态大模型的核心技术与实现方法解析

   数栈君   发表于 2026-01-28 15:05  28  0

随着人工智能技术的快速发展,多模态大模型(Multi-modal Large Model)逐渐成为学术界和工业界的焦点。多模态大模型能够同时处理和理解多种类型的数据,如文本、图像、语音、视频等,从而在多个领域展现出强大的应用潜力。本文将从核心技术、实现方法、应用场景等方面深入解析多模态大模型,帮助企业更好地理解和应用这一技术。


什么是多模态大模型?

多模态大模型是一种能够同时处理多种数据模态(如文本、图像、语音、视频等)的人工智能模型。与传统的单一模态模型(如仅处理文本或仅处理图像的模型)相比,多模态大模型能够通过跨模态的信息融合,提升模型的理解能力和应用场景的多样性。

例如,一个多模态大模型可以同时理解一段文本和一张图像,从而在图像描述生成、视频内容理解、语音辅助翻译等领域展现出强大的能力。这种多模态的特性使得大模型能够更接近人类的感知方式,为企业的智能化转型提供了新的可能性。


多模态大模型的核心技术

多模态大模型的核心技术主要集中在以下几个方面:

1. 多模态数据处理技术

多模态数据处理技术是多模态大模型的基础,主要解决如何高效地处理和融合多种类型的数据。以下是几种常见的多模态数据处理方法:

  • 模态对齐(Modality Alignment):由于不同模态的数据具有不同的特征和表达方式,如何将它们对齐是多模态处理的关键问题。例如,可以通过对比学习(Contrastive Learning)将文本和图像的特征映射到同一个空间中。
  • 模态融合(Modality Fusion):在对齐的基础上,如何将不同模态的信息融合起来,形成更全面的理解。常见的融合方法包括特征级融合、决策级融合和混合级融合。

2. 跨模态对齐与理解

跨模态对齐与理解是多模态大模型的核心技术之一,主要解决如何让模型理解不同模态之间的语义关系。例如,一个模型需要理解“猫”这个词语与一张猫的图像之间的对应关系。

  • 对比学习(Contrastive Learning):通过最大化正样本的相似性和最小化负样本的相似性,实现跨模态对齐。
  • 预训练与微调(Pre-training and Fine-tuning):利用大规模的多模态数据进行预训练,然后在特定任务上进行微调,提升模型的跨模态理解能力。

3. 模型训练与优化

多模态大模型的训练和优化需要考虑以下几点:

  • 数据规模与多样性:多模态大模型需要大量的多模态数据进行训练,包括文本、图像、语音等。数据的多样性能显著提升模型的泛化能力。
  • 计算资源:多模态大模型的训练通常需要高性能的计算资源,如GPU集群和分布式训练技术。
  • 模型压缩与优化:为了在实际应用中部署,模型需要进行压缩和优化,以降低计算资源的消耗。

4. 推理与生成

多模态大模型的推理与生成能力是其应用价值的重要体现。以下是几种常见的推理与生成方法:

  • 多模态生成(Multi-modal Generation):模型可以根据输入的某种模态数据生成其他模态的数据。例如,根据一段文本生成图像,或者根据一张图像生成描述文本。
  • 多模态问答(Multi-modal Question Answering):模型可以根据输入的多模态数据回答相关问题。

多模态大模型的实现方法

多模态大模型的实现方法可以根据具体的任务需求和技术路线进行设计。以下是几种常见的实现方法:

1. 基于Transformer的多模态模型

Transformer是一种广泛应用于自然语言处理的模型架构,其核心思想是通过自注意力机制(Self-attention)捕捉序列中的全局依赖关系。基于Transformer的多模态模型可以通过以下方式实现:

  • 多模态编码器(Multi-modal Encoder):将不同模态的数据分别编码为嵌入向量,然后通过注意力机制进行融合。
  • 跨模态解码器(Cross-modal Decoder):根据输入的某种模态数据,生成其他模态的输出。

2. 对比学习框架

对比学习是一种有效的跨模态对齐方法,其核心思想是通过最大化正样本的相似性和最小化负样本的相似性,实现模态之间的对齐。

  • 正样本对齐:将同一内容的不同模态数据作为正样本,例如将一段文本和一张相关的图像作为正样本。
  • 负样本对齐:将无关的内容作为负样本,例如将一段文本和一张无关的图像作为负样本。

3. 预训练与微调

预训练与微调是一种常用的模型训练策略,适用于多模态大模型的训练。

  • 预训练:利用大规模的多模态数据进行预训练,目标是学习模态之间的语义关系。
  • 微调:在特定任务上进行微调,例如图像描述生成、多模态问答等。

多模态大模型的应用场景

多模态大模型在多个领域展现出广泛的应用潜力,以下是几种典型的应用场景:

1. 数据中台

数据中台是企业数字化转型的核心基础设施,主要用于整合、存储和分析企业内外部数据。多模态大模型可以为数据中台提供以下价值:

  • 多模态数据融合:将文本、图像、语音等多种数据进行融合,提升数据中台的分析能力。
  • 智能检索与推荐:基于多模态大模型,实现跨模态的智能检索和推荐,例如根据用户的文本查询推荐相关的图像或视频。

2. 数字孪生

数字孪生是一种通过数字技术构建物理世界虚拟模型的技术,广泛应用于智慧城市、智能制造等领域。多模态大模型可以为数字孪生提供以下支持:

  • 多模态数据建模:将物理世界中的多种数据(如图像、传感器数据、视频等)进行建模,提升数字孪生的精度和实时性。
  • 智能决策与优化:基于多模态大模型的分析能力,实现数字孪生系统的智能决策和优化。

3. 数字可视化

数字可视化是将数据转化为图形、图像等视觉形式的技术,广泛应用于数据分析、科学可视化等领域。多模态大模型可以为数字可视化提供以下支持:

  • 多模态数据展示:将文本、图像、语音等多种数据进行可视化展示,提升数据的可理解性。
  • 交互式可视化:基于多模态大模型的推理能力,实现交互式的可视化分析,例如根据用户的语音指令生成相应的可视化图表。

多模态大模型的挑战与未来方向

尽管多模态大模型展现出广泛的应用潜力,但其发展仍面临一些挑战:

1. 数据规模与多样性

多模态大模型的训练需要大量的多模态数据,而目前高质量的多模态数据集相对稀缺。此外,不同模态的数据具有不同的特征和分布,如何有效地融合这些数据仍是一个挑战。

2. 模型的可解释性

多模态大模型的复杂性使得其可解释性较差,这在实际应用中可能会引发信任问题。例如,当模型生成错误的图像或描述时,用户难以理解其原因。

3. 计算资源需求

多模态大模型的训练和推理需要大量的计算资源,这可能会限制其在中小企业的应用。

未来,多模态大模型的发展方向可能包括:

  • 轻量化模型:通过模型压缩和优化技术,降低多模态大模型的计算资源需求。
  • 多模态人机交互:结合自然语言处理、计算机视觉等技术,实现更自然的人机交互方式。
  • 跨领域应用:将多模态大模型应用于更多领域,如医疗、教育、娱乐等。

结语

多模态大模型作为一种新兴的人工智能技术,正在逐步改变我们处理和理解数据的方式。通过多模态数据的融合与分析,多模态大模型为企业提供了更强大的数据处理能力和更广泛的应用场景。然而,其发展仍面临一些挑战,需要学术界和工业界的共同努力。

如果您对多模态大模型感兴趣,可以申请试用相关技术,探索其在数据中台、数字孪生和数字可视化等领域的应用潜力。申请试用

通过不断的研究和实践,多模态大模型有望在未来为企业和社会创造更大的价值。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料